ZIFA EXPLAIN MUNETSI, BILLIAT ABSENCE

ZIFA has moved to clarify why Warriors vice-captain Marshall Munetsi and star forward Khama Billiat were left out of the squad to face Algeria and Qatar during the November FIFA international break.

The Warriors will face Algeria on November 13 in Saudi Arabia, before playing Qatar a few days later.

In a statement, ZIFA said Munetsi was excused at the request of his English Premier League club Wolverhampton Wanderers, citing a “coaching transition” following the dismissal of Vítor Pereira.

Wolves are set to appoint Rob Edwards as the new manager.

Billiat, meanwhile, was excluded “for personal reasons,” ZIFA confirmed.

Former captain Knowledge Musona has been ruled out after suffering a hamstring injury and will miss both fixtures, while Tymon Machope of Scottland FC is also unavailable due to a calf strain.

Their places have been taken by Simba Bhora defender Isheanesu Mauchi and Tivonge Rushesha, a midfielder based in the United Kingdom.

There was also good news for Castle Lager Premier Soccer League top scorer Washington Navaya, who has earned his first national team call up after scoring 17 goals this season with one match remaining.

The TelOne striker, 27, leads Scottland’s Machope by two goals.

The friendly matches will mark the debut of newly-appointed coach Marian Marinica, who replaced Michael Nees earlier this week.
